Waterloo Regional Police are seeking the public’s assistance in identifying a male who suffered a medical emergency early this morning. Emergency Services responded and focused on treating the man’s injuries. However, his identity could not be established. This male was transported to a Hamilton hospital where he currently remains.
Investigators are hoping to identify this male and ensure his family is aware of the incident. This unidentified male is described as White, approximately 30-35 years of age and has short red hair and some freckles on his face. He also has a piercing in his left ear, a tattoo on his left shoulder area, and was wearing a black and white mesh back hat with the word MOPAR” on the front.
